Done for Week 11 due to concussion
Williams is in concussion protocol and has been ruled out for the remainder of Sunday's game against Cincinnati, Steelers Senior Director of Communication Burt Lauten reports.
ANALYSIS
Williams returned the opening kickoff for 20 yards but was ruled out before the start of the second quarter. His absence will primarily affect the Steelers' special-teams unit, as Williams has been working as one of the club's top kick and punt returners. D'Shawn Jamison has replaced Williams in the return game.

Inked to Pittsburgh's active roster
The Steelers signed Williams from the practice squad to the active roster Saturday.
ANALYSIS
Williams joined the Steelers' practice squad in late August after failing to make the team's 53-man roster at the end of training camp. Though he hasn't been elevated this season, the undrafted rookie out of Indiana could make his NFL regular-season debut against the Browns on Sunday due to the absence of Calvin Austin (shoulder). Austin's absence opens the door for Williams to serve on special teams as a returner on kickoffs and punts.

Gets practice squad spot with Pitt
Williams signed with Pittsburgh's practice squad Wednesday.
ANALYSIS
Williams went unclaimed after being waived Tuesday and is back with the Steelers organization despite failing to make the 53-man roster. The rookie receiver out of Indiana was among the team's final cuts and could be looked upon to fill in if injuries strike Pittsburgh's receiving corps.

Waived by Steelers
Williams was waived Tuesday, Teresa Varley of the Steelers' official site reports.
ANALYSIS
Williams failed to make Pittsburgh's initial 53-man roster despite a productive preseason. The rookie out of Indiana is expected to pass through waivers unclaimed but may subsequently land on Pittsburgh's practice squad.

Leading receiver in exhibition win
Williams secured both of his targets for 55 yards and a touchdown during Saturday's 31-25 preseason win over Jacksonville.
ANALYSIS
Williams has impressed during camp while working solely with the second and third units, and he led the team in receiving yards Saturday while finding the end zone late in the fourth quarter. Roc Taylor has drawn plenty of attention during camp due to his size and physicality, but Williams has played on the inside and outside during camp while making solid catches regularly, and he showcased his potential late in Saturday's preseason opener. The 23-year-old isn't guaranteed a spot on the Steelers' 53-man roster to begin the regular season, but if he continues to make am impact during camp and preseason play, he could also make a case for some playing time at some point during the 2025 campaign since the Steelers don't have many receivers with established roles behind DK Metcalf.
